鼻康胶囊部分药效学及抗炎机理研究

【摘要】 鼻康胶囊具有通窍止痛,清热解毒,活血化瘀的功效,临床上主要用于急性鼻炎、慢性鼻炎和过敏性鼻炎等症。为进一步明确其药理作用及作用机理,本课题进行了以下实验研究:通过小鼠耳廓肿胀、小鼠腹腔毛细血管通透性、小鼠棉球肉芽肿等实验,观察鼻康胶囊的抗炎作用;通过醋酸扭体法和热板法,观察鼻康胶囊的镇痛作用;通过建立大鼠鼻炎模型并检测其IL—1和TNF生物活性,观察鼻康胶囊对鼻炎模型大鼠的治疗作用以及对其IL—1和TNF生物活性的影响。结果表明:鼻康胶囊能显著抑制二甲苯所致小鼠耳廓肿胀,能抑制醋酸所致小鼠腹腔毛细血管通透性增高,对小鼠棉球肉芽肿亦有明显的抑制作用;同时,鼻康胶囊能显著抑制醋酸所致的扭体反应,能减轻热刺激所致的疼痛,提高小鼠痛阈值,具有较好的镇痛作用。鼻康胶囊对鼻炎模型大鼠有较好的治疗作用,能降低鼻炎模型大鼠异常升高的IL—1和TNF活性。结论:鼻康胶囊具有较强的抗炎、镇痛作用,对鼻炎有良好的治疗作用,其抗炎作用机理与降低异常升高的IL—1和TNF活性有关。

【Abstract】 BiKang capsule has the effects of dredging opening and relieving pain, clearing away heat-evil and eliminating toxic materials,promoting blood circulation and removing gore.Using BiKang capsule to treat acute rhinitis,chronic rhinitis and allergic rhinitis and so on has preferable effects.In order to crystallize its pharmacological effects and anti-inflammatory mechanism,the experiments as follows have carried out: By means of the swelling of mice ears induced by xylene, swelling of granulation in cotton ball and the penetrating of blood capillary in abdominal cavity to test and verify the anti-inflammatory effects of BiKang capsule; by means of mice pain caused by hot board and mice twisting bodies caused by acetic acid to test and verify the analgesic effects;by means of copying the mice model of rhinitis and measuring the activities of IL-1 and TNF to test and verify its teatment and affecting the activities of IL-1 and TNF.Results: BiKang capsule can significantly inhibit swelling of mice ears induced by xylene, swelling of the penetration of blood capillary in abdominal cavity and granulation in cotton ball. Bikang capsule can enhance the threshold of pain of mice pain caused by hot board and acetic acid.BiKang capsule has the favorable treatment for the mice model of rhinitis and can depress the activities of IL-1 and TNF.Conclusion: BiKang capsule has the significantly effects of anti-inflammatory and analgesic effects.BiKang capsule has the favorable treatment for rhinitis,and the mechanism of anti-inflammatory action is related to depress activities of IL-1 and TNF.
